约束MySQL中的非空约束:不可忽视(mysql非空)

的重要

非空约束是MySQL中一种重要的约束,在数据库设计中有着重要的作用。它允许我们向数据库表添加约束,以确保每条记录中的每个列都必须具有一个有效的数据值。

MySQL中的非空约束要求字段中的值不能为空,也不能有任何特殊字符或空格。为了实现这一点,在MySQL中,我们可以在定义字段时加上 NOT NULL关键字,表明该字段不允许为空。

非空约束在保护数据一致性方面非常重要。它可以防止表中出现无效的数据,这些数据可能导致插入或更新记录时出现不必要的问题。此外,它还可以防止数据库表中的有关联的字段出现重复数据。当有关联的字段为空时,数据很容易受到破坏性影响,因此非空约束可以用来帮助防止数据损害。

此外,添加非空约束也有助于节省存储空间,因为有时候,如果一个字段的值都是空的,那么它将会浪费空间而不会被用到。

还有,添加非空约束可以帮助加快查询执行时间。如果非空约束已经被放在了某个字段上,那么在执行类似SQL查询时,就不需要再去判断特定字段的值是否存在,从而降低了查询执行时间。

总之,约束MySQL中的非空约束是一个不可忽略的重要事项,它可以有效地防止表中出现无效数据,节省存储空间,并帮助提高查询执行的效率。因此,MySQL开发人员应在定义字段时加上NOT NULL关键字,让非空约束得以起效,从而保护数据的安全性和一致性。


数据运维技术 » 约束MySQL中的非空约束:不可忽视(mysql非空)